Director, Delivery Enablement

Rimini Street, Inc. is a global provider of end-to-end enterprise software support and management solutions. The Director of Delivery Enablement will lead the development and management of ERP Software Enablement Programs, ensuring teams are equipped with the necessary resources to achieve optimal performance.

Responsibilities

Enablement Strategy: Develop and execute a comprehensive ERP Services & Managed Services enablement strategy( Oracle, SAP, ServiceNow) aligned with organizational goals, ensuring all teams have the knowledge, skills, and resources needed to excel
ERP Enablement Program Development: Design, create, launch, and optimize onboarding, training, and continuous learning programs for client-facing and product delivery teams
Content Management: Create and curate enablement materials, testing material, and best practice guides to support team effectiveness using various forms of media and artifacts to support different styles of learning
Evangelism: Provide visible and vocal support for leaders as they ensure that the work instructions, standard operating procedures and policies are followed
Performance Analysis: Establish metrics to assess the impact of enablement initiatives and continuously improve program effectiveness based on data-driven insights
Contribute to the support and managed service delivery which is running 24x7x365, this will require the 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ends and holidays and monitoring email regularly outside standard business hours
Cross-functional Collaboration: Partner with leaders in Support, Manage, GPD, GSD Operations and HR to ensure alignment and maximize the impact of enablement
Technology Enablement: Evaluate, implement, and effectively use enablement tools and platforms to enhance learning, communication, and productivity
Team Leadership: Build, mentor, scale and lead a high-performing enablement team, fostering a culture of innovation, accountability, and continuous improvement
